Glossop to Wandsworth Common by train

A train trip from Glossop to Wandsworth Common takes about 4hrs 40 mins on average, covering roughly 157 miles (253 kilometres). With around 25 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£43.50,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Glossop to Wandsworth Common start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Glossop to Wandsworth Common start from £79.80 one way, or £114.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Glossop to Wandsworth Common are available for £201.60 one way, or £403.20 return

Facilities and Ticketing at Glossop Station

Glossop Station welcomes passengers with a range of facilities designed to improve your travel experience. The ticket office operates with generous hours, welcoming visitors from early in the morning until late in the evening on weekdays. It also maintains a presence on Sundays, albeit with shorter hours. A convenient ticket machine is available for collecting pre-purchased tickets and is accessible for all travelers, including wheelchair users. For tech-savvy travelers, smartcards are also an option at this station.

Assistance and Accessibility

Those requiring assistance will find ample support, with staff available during most operating hours. Step-free access throughout the station speaks to its commitment to inclusivity. For travelers needing just a little extra help, you can arrange assistance in advance, using the convenient Passenger Assist service. Station Details & Facilities

Wandsworth Common station prides itself on being user-friendly with a plethora of facilities. The ticket office operates from early mornings to nearly midnight, offering flexibility for your travel plans. If buying tickets in advance suits you better, pick them up at the available ticket machines. Accessibility is a thoughtful addition here, with induction loops and Disabled Persons Railcard-enabled ticket machines ensuring ease for everyone.

While the station doesn’t have waiting rooms, you can find seating areas to relax before catching your train. Safety is prioritized through the presence of CCTV, and while luggage storage is unavailable, the staff offers assistance for those who need help navigating the station. The charming simplicity of Wandsworth is slightly amplified by a free 24-hour parking service managed by APCOA Parking UK, with space for 25 vehicles, including one accessible spot.
